Originally posted by tucker001:
just use dvd flick and make sure the project is either set to PAL or NTSC I use NTSC because im in the US

also make sure you are using quality blank media I suggest Taiyo Yuden or Ritek Ridata you can get them at supermediastore.com

FAVC is also free and usually trouble free. It can use HCEnc which is a very high quality encoder or QUEnc which is a pretty fast encoder.
